In this episode of The Nature Of Authors, Chrissy interviews Christine Reed, author of Alone in Wonderland. Chrissy starts with an icebreaker game related to nature and one question related to writing.

Christine's award-winning memoir, Alone in Wonderland, is an adventure memoir. Christine discovered long-distance backpacking while surfing the internet at work. She decided that day to attempt to thru-hike the Appalachian Trail. One adventure led to another, and a few years later, she set out on the Wonderland Trail in Mt. Rainier National Park.

Throughout the episode, Christine and Chrissy talk about writing, backpacking, community, independence vs. loneliness, the writing and self-publishing process, and her future memoir. Midway through the episode, Christine reads a favorite line, often quoted through messaging from her readers.

Christine and Chrissy continue the conversation and discuss how Christine is reinventing herself,  advice to get into outdoor communities, and imposter syndrome. Be sure to check out Alone in Wonderland and connect with Christine Reed.
